Bankruptcy
टाट पल्टनु / टाट (Tat paltanu)
Definition (Noun)
The state of being completely lacking in a particular quality or unable to pay debts.
"The company filed for bankruptcy."
"कम्पनीले टाट पल्टेको घोषणा गर्यो।"
